BREVARD, N.C. – Looking to rebound from their setback to Birmingham-Southern on Saturday, the Brevard men's lacrosse team returns to action on Wednesday when it hosts Emmanuel at 4 p.m. on Ives-Lemel Field.

The Tornados, who are 1-1 on the season, were led offensively by the combination of Jackson McKaig (four goals), Kyle Hunziker (two) and Jack Shade (one) in the 19-7 setback at Birmingham-Southern. Both Hunziker and McKaig added one assist each.

McKaig leads the way for the Brevard offense with nine goals on the season, followed by Hunziker (six), Sam Duffie (three) and Shade (two). Xza Holmes-Copeland, who has logged 106 minutes in goal for the Tornados, has made 19 saves to lead goalkeepers.

Emmanuel (0-1) also competed on Saturday, suffering a 17-5 loss to Pfeiffer at home. Five different Lions netted a goal in the win as the team finished with 13 shots on goal. Emmanuel also tallied 36 ground balls in the contest.
